Decisions Under the Customs Acts

THE following decisions in interpretation of the Customs Tariff are published for public information:

PART I--DECISIONS IN INTERPRETATION OF THE TARIFF

Tariff Item. Decision. Record No.
134 (1) Appliances for wear, &c.—Breast shields, being appliances to facilitate the natural feeding of infants 55–12/63
216 Pipes, other than pressure, and fittings therefor, of asbestos cement (see also Tariff item 362 (3)) 55–3/5/15
362 (3) Pipes—Pressure, and fitting therefor, made from asbestos cement (see also Tariff item 216) 55–3/5/15
